Swarm Robotics Breakthrough Brings Pheromone Communication To AI (thestack.com)

An anonymous reader writes: Computer scientists at the University of Lincoln have invented a reliable, low-cost system which replicates in robots the pheromone-based communication behind insect swarms. Using off-the-shelf equipment including an LCD screen and a USB camera, the team has proposed what they call COS-phi, or Communication System via Pheromone. The artificial pheromone trails are traced visually onto the screen. As soon as a bot picks up on the path, it is forced to follow the leader.

    This has a lot to do with pheremone trails, like ants use. But since we can't replicate the chemical nature of pheremnes yet, they are sing photons. If you watched the video you could see that the trail fades with time as would pheremones and it can be followed the wrong way. They also showed following the stronger trail if it crossed itself. These are all behaviors that we had no way of duplicating until someone realized that a light trail could provide a useful analog that could be modulated (color, patterns, etc) to provide different "pheremonal" instructions. So yes, this research is far more than find and follow the white line, and it has quite a lot to do with pheremones.
